## 1. Bridge System Overview
|
||
|
||
The "Bridge" (Remote Control) system allows a local Claude Code CLI session to be driven from the claude.ai web application. It creates a bidirectional communication channel between the running CLI process and the cloud backend (CCR — Cloud Code Runner).
|
||
|
||
### Architecture: Two Bridge Variants
|
||
|
||
**V1 — Environment-Based Bridge (env-based)**
|
||
- Uses the Environments API (`/v1/environments/bridge`).
|
||
- Bridge registers as an "environment", polls for "work" (session dispatches).
|
||
- Session transport: WebSocket (v1) or SSE+CCRClient (CCR v2) via `HybridTransport` or `SSETransport`.
|
||
- `initBridgeCore()` in `replBridge.ts` handles the REPL side.
|
||
- `runBridgeLoop()` in `bridgeMain.ts` handles the standalone `claude remote-control` side.
|
||
|
||
**V2 — Environment-Less Bridge (env-less)**
|
||
- No Environments API layer whatsoever.
|
||
- Direct flow: POST `/v1/code/sessions` → POST `/v1/code/sessions/{id}/bridge` → `createV2ReplTransport()`.
|
||
- Only for REPL sessions; daemon/print stay on env-based.
|
||
- Gated by `tengu_bridge_repl_v2` GrowthBook flag.
|
||
|
||
### Two Deployment Modes
|
||
|
||
**REPL Bridge (always-on / `/remote-control`)**
|
||
- Initialized by `initReplBridge()`, called from `useReplBridge` hook or `print.ts`.
|
||
- Runs inside the existing REPL process; messages from claude.ai are injected as user input.
|
||
- Lives in `bridge/replBridge.ts`, `bridge/initReplBridge.ts`, `bridge/remoteBridgeCore.ts`.
|
||
|
||
**Standalone Bridge (`claude remote-control`)**
|
||
- Spawns child claude processes per session.
|
||
- Main loop in `bridge/bridgeMain.ts` → `runBridgeLoop()`.
|
||
- Supports multi-session spawn modes: `single-session`, `worktree`, `same-dir`.

## 3. Bridge API Client
|
||
|
||
**File:** `bridge/bridgeApi.ts`
|
||
|
||
### Exports
|
||
|
||
#### `validateBridgeId(id: string, label: string): string`
|
||
|
||
Validates that a server-provided ID is safe for URL path interpolation. Uses pattern `/^[a-zA-Z0-9_-]+$/`. Throws on unsafe characters to prevent path traversal attacks.
|
||
|
||
#### `class BridgeFatalError extends Error`
|
||
|
||
Non-retryable bridge errors. Carries:
|
||
- `status: number` — HTTP status code
|
||
- `errorType: string | undefined` — server-provided error type (e.g. `"environment_expired"`)
|
||
|
||
#### `createBridgeApiClient(deps: BridgeApiDeps): BridgeApiClient`
|
||
|
||
Factory for the HTTP client. Dependencies:
|
||
|
||
```typescript
|
||
type BridgeApiDeps = {
|
||
baseUrl: string
|
||
getAccessToken: () => string | undefined
|
||
runnerVersion: string
|
||
onDebug?: (msg: string) => void
|
||
onAuth401?: (staleAccessToken: string) => Promise<boolean>
|
||
getTrustedDeviceToken?: () => string | undefined
|
||
}
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
**Request Headers** (on all API calls):
|
||
```
|
||
Authorization: Bearer <token>
|
||
Content-Type: application/json
|
||
anthropic-version: 2023-06-01
|
||
anthropic-beta: environments-2025-11-01
|
||
x-environment-runner-version: <runnerVersion>
|
||
X-Trusted-Device-Token: <token> (optional, when tengu_sessions_elevated_auth_enforcement)
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
**OAuth 401 Retry:** On 401, calls `onAuth401(staleToken)`. If token refresh succeeds, retries the request once. If the retry also returns 401, throws `BridgeFatalError`.
|
||
|
||
**Poll endpoint** (`pollForWork`): Uses `environmentSecret` (not OAuth token) as Bearer auth. Logs empty polls every 1st time and then every 100th consecutive empty poll.
|
||
|
||
#### `isExpiredErrorType(errorType: string | undefined): boolean`
|
||
|
||
Returns true if the error type string contains `'expired'` or `'lifetime'`.
|
||
|
||
#### `isSuppressible403(err: BridgeFatalError): boolean`
|
||
|
||
Returns true for 403 errors involving `external_poll_sessions` or `environments:manage` scope — these are permission errors for non-critical operations that should not be surfaced to users.
|
||
|
||
### Error Status Handling
|
||
|
||
| HTTP Status | Behavior |
|
||
|-------------|----------|
|
||
| 200, 204 | Success |
|
||
| 401 | `BridgeFatalError` with login instruction |
|
||
| 403 (expired errorType) | `BridgeFatalError`: "session has expired" |
|
||
| 403 (other) | `BridgeFatalError`: access denied / org permissions |
|
||
| 404 | `BridgeFatalError`: not found |
|
||
| 410 | `BridgeFatalError` with `errorType='environment_expired'` |
|
||
| 429 | Plain `Error`: rate limited |
|
||
| Other | Plain `Error` with status code |

## 6. Session Lifecycle: Standalone Bridge (bridgeMain.ts)
|
||
|
||
**File:** `bridge/bridgeMain.ts`
|
||
|
||
This is the main loop for `claude remote-control` (standalone mode).
|
||
|
||
### BackoffConfig
|
||
|
||
```typescript
|
||
type BackoffConfig = {
|
||
connInitialMs: number // Default: 2,000ms
|
||
connCapMs: number // Default: 120,000ms (2 min)
|
||
connGiveUpMs: number // Default: 600,000ms (10 min)
|
||
generalInitialMs: number // Default: 500ms
|
||
generalCapMs: number // Default: 30,000ms
|
||
generalGiveUpMs: number // Default: 600,000ms (10 min)
|
||
shutdownGraceMs?: number // SIGTERM→SIGKILL grace. Default: 30s
|
||
stopWorkBaseDelayMs?: number // stopWork retry base. Default: 1000ms
|
||
}
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
### Constants
|
||
|
||
```typescript
|
||
STATUS_UPDATE_INTERVAL_MS = 1_000 // Live display refresh rate
|
||
SPAWN_SESSIONS_DEFAULT = 32 // Default max sessions
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
### `runBridgeLoop(config, environmentId, environmentSecret, api, spawner, logger, signal, backoffConfig?, initialSessionId?, getAccessToken?): Promise<void>`
|
||
|
||
Main exported function. Manages:
|
||
- `activeSessions: Map<string, SessionHandle>` — currently running sessions
|
||
- `sessionStartTimes: Map<string, number>` — for elapsed time display
|
||
- `sessionWorkIds: Map<string, string>` — work ID per session
|
||
- `sessionCompatIds: Map<string, string>` — `session_*` ID per session (stable per-session)
|
||
- `sessionIngressTokens: Map<string, string>` — JWT per session for heartbeat auth
|
||
- `sessionTimers: Map<string, ReturnType<setTimeout>>` — per-session timeout timers
|
||
- `completedWorkIds: Set<string>` — prevents double-stop
|
||
- `sessionWorktrees: Map<string, {...}>` — worktree cleanup state
|
||
- `timedOutSessions: Set<string>` — sessions killed by timeout watchdog
|
||
- `titledSessions: Set<string>` — sessions already titled (suppresses auto-title)
|
||
- `capacityWake: CapacityWake` — signals early wake from at-capacity sleep
|
||
|
||
**Heartbeat Logic:**
|
||
|
||
`heartbeatActiveWorkItems()` iterates all `activeSessions`, calls `api.heartbeatWork()` with each session's ingress token. On `BridgeFatalError` 401/403 (JWT expired), calls `api.reconnectSession()` to trigger server re-dispatch. Returns:
|
||
- `'ok'` — at least one heartbeat succeeded
|
||
- `'auth_failed'` — one or more sessions had expired JWTs (re-queued via reconnect)
|
||
- `'fatal'` — 404/410 errors (environment expired)
|
||
- `'failed'` — all heartbeats failed for other reasons
|
||
|
||
**Token Refresh (Proactive):**
|
||
|
||
`createTokenRefreshScheduler()` fires 5 minutes before each session's JWT expires.
|
||
- **V1 sessions**: calls `handle.updateAccessToken(oauthToken)` to inject the new OAuth token directly to the child process stdin.
|
||
- **V2 sessions** (`v2Sessions` set): calls `api.reconnectSession()` to trigger server re-dispatch with a fresh JWT (V2 children validate the JWT's `session_id` claim, so OAuth tokens cannot be used directly).
|
||
|
||
**Session Done Handler:**
|
||
|
||
`onSessionDone()` cleans up all maps, fires `capacityWake.wake()`, then:
|
||
- `status = 'completed'`: logs completion
|
||
- `status = 'failed'`: logs failure with stderr (unless it was shutdown)
|
||
- `status = 'interrupted'`: logs verbose only
|
||
|
||
For non-interrupted sessions with a `workId`, calls `stopWorkWithRetry()` (3 retries with 1s/2s/4s backoff). For worktree sessions, calls `removeAgentWorktree()`.
|
||
|
||
**Status Display:**
|
||
|
||
Tick every 1s via `setInterval`. Calls `logger.updateSessionStatus()` for each active session showing: elapsed time, current activity, last 5 tool activities as a trail.
|
||
|
||
### Session Spawn: V1 vs V2
|
||
|
||
When work arrives:
|
||
1. Decodes `WorkSecret` from `work.secret`.
|
||
2. If `workSecret.use_code_sessions === true`: uses CCR v2 path (`buildCCRv2SdkUrl`, `registerWorker()`, `useCcrV2=true`).
|
||
3. Otherwise: uses V1 path (`buildSdkUrl()`, `useCcrV2=false`).
|
||
|
||
### SpawnMode: Worktree
|
||
|
||
When `config.spawnMode === 'worktree'`:
|
||
- Calls `createAgentWorktree()` to create an isolated git worktree.
|
||
- Passes the worktree path as the session's working directory.
|
||
- On session completion, calls `removeAgentWorktree()`.
|
||
|
||
### Graceful Shutdown Sequence
|
||
|
||
1. Abort `loopSignal`.
|
||
2. Stop all status update timers.
|
||
3. For each active session: call `handle.kill()`, await `handle.done`.
|
||
4. Await all pending cleanups (stopWork + worktree removal).
|
||
5. Call `api.deregisterEnvironment()`.
|
||
6. If session(s) were not fatal-exited, show resume hint.

## 9. Transport Layer
|
||
|
||
### ReplBridgeTransport Interface (`bridge/replBridgeTransport.ts`)
|
||
|
||
Abstracts over V1 (HybridTransport) and V2 (SSETransport+CCRClient):
|
||
|
||
```typescript
|
||
type ReplBridgeTransport = {
|
||
write(message: StdoutMessage): Promise<void>
|
||
writeBatch(messages: StdoutMessage[]): Promise<void>
|
||
close(): void
|
||
isConnectedStatus(): boolean
|
||
getStateLabel(): string
|
||
setOnData(callback: (data: string) => void): void
|
||
setOnClose(callback: (closeCode?: number) => void): void
|
||
setOnConnect(callback: () => void): void
|
||
connect(): void
|
||
getLastSequenceNum(): number // V1 always returns 0; V2 returns SSE seq
|
||
readonly droppedBatchCount: number // V1 only; V2 always 0
|
||
reportState(state: SessionState): void // V2 only; V1 no-op
|
||
reportMetadata(metadata: Record<string, unknown>): void // V2 only
|
||
reportDelivery(eventId: string, status: 'processing' | 'processed'): void // V2 only
|
||
flush(): Promise<void> // V2 only; V1 resolves immediately
|
||
}
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
### `createV1ReplTransport(hybrid: HybridTransport): ReplBridgeTransport`
|
||
|
||
Thin no-op wrapper that delegates to `HybridTransport`. V1-specific behaviors:
|
||
- `getLastSequenceNum()` always returns 0
|
||
- `reportState()`, `reportMetadata()`, `reportDelivery()`, `flush()` are all no-ops
|
||
|
||
### `createV2ReplTransport(opts): Promise<ReplBridgeTransport>`
|
||
|
||
Options:
|
||
```typescript
|
||
{
|
||
sessionUrl: string // /v1/code/sessions/{id}
|
||
ingressToken: string
|
||
sessionId: string
|
||
initialSequenceNum?: number // SSE resume cursor
|
||
epoch?: number // If from /bridge, server already bumped epoch
|
||
heartbeatIntervalMs?: number // Default: 20s
|
||
heartbeatJitterFraction?: number
|
||
outboundOnly?: boolean // Skip SSE read stream (mirror mode)
|
||
getAuthToken?: () => string | undefined // Per-instance auth (multi-session safe)
|
||
}
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
**Close Codes used internally:**
|
||
- `4090` — epoch superseded (epoch mismatch from CCRClient)
|
||
- `4091` — CCR initialize() failure
|
||
- `4092` — SSE reconnect-budget exhaustion (mapped from `undefined`)
|
||
|
||
**Delivery ACK behavior:** Both `'received'` and `'processed'` are fired immediately on SSE event receipt to prevent phantom prompt flooding on restarts. This is a fix for the issue where `reconnectSession` re-queues prompts that haven't been ACK'd as `'processed'`.
|
||
|
||
### HybridTransport (`cli/transports/HybridTransport.ts`)
|
||
|
||
Extends `WebSocketTransport`. WebSocket for reads, HTTP POST for writes.
|
||
|
||
**Configuration:**
|
||
```typescript
|
||
BATCH_FLUSH_INTERVAL_MS = 100 // Accumulates stream_events before POST
|
||
POST_TIMEOUT_MS = 15_000 // Per-attempt timeout
|
||
CLOSE_GRACE_MS = 3000 // Grace period for queued writes on close
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
**Write flow:**
|
||
```
|
||
write(stream_event) ─┐
|
||
│ (100ms timer)
|
||
write(other) ──────► SerialBatchEventUploader.enqueue()
|
||
writeBatch() ───────┘ │
|
||
▼ serial, batched, retries indefinitely
|
||
postOnce() (single HTTP POST)
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
- `maxBatchSize`: 500
|
||
- `maxQueueSize`: 100,000
|
||
- `baseDelayMs`: 500, `maxDelayMs`: 8000, `jitterMs`: 1000
|
||
|
||
**Post URL:** Converts WebSocket URL to HTTP(S) POST endpoint (`convertWsUrlToPostUrl()`).
|
||
|
||
### WebSocketTransport (`cli/transports/WebSocketTransport.ts`)
|
||
|
||
Base WebSocket transport.
|
||
|
||
**Configuration:**
|
||
```typescript
|
||
DEFAULT_MAX_BUFFER_SIZE = 1000
|
||
DEFAULT_BASE_RECONNECT_DELAY = 1000
|
||
DEFAULT_MAX_RECONNECT_DELAY = 30_000
|
||
DEFAULT_RECONNECT_GIVE_UP_MS = 600_000 // 10 minutes
|
||
DEFAULT_PING_INTERVAL = 10_000
|
||
DEFAULT_KEEPALIVE_INTERVAL = 300_000 // 5 minutes
|
||
SLEEP_DETECTION_THRESHOLD_MS = 60_000 // 2× max reconnect delay
|
||
KEEP_ALIVE_FRAME = '{"type":"keep_alive"}\n'
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
**Permanent Close Codes** (no retry):
|
||
- `1002` — protocol error (session reaped)
|
||
- `4001` — session expired/not found
|
||
- `4003` — unauthorized
|
||
|
||
**Sleep detection:** If gap between reconnection attempts exceeds `60s`, resets the reconnection budget and retries (machine likely slept).
|
||
|
||
**States:** `'idle' | 'connected' | 'reconnecting' | 'closing' | 'closed'`
|
||
|
||
### SSETransport (`cli/transports/SSETransport.ts`)
|
||
|
||
Server-Sent Events transport.
|
||
|
||
**Configuration:**
|
||
```typescript
|
||
RECONNECT_BASE_DELAY_MS = 1000
|
||
RECONNECT_MAX_DELAY_MS = 30_000
|
||
RECONNECT_GIVE_UP_MS = 600_000 // 10 minutes
|
||
LIVENESS_TIMEOUT_MS = 45_000 // Server keepalives every 15s
|
||
PERMANENT_HTTP_CODES = {401, 403, 404}
|
||
POST_MAX_RETRIES = 10
|
||
POST_BASE_DELAY_MS = 500
|
||
POST_MAX_DELAY_MS = 8000
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
**SSE Frame Parsing:**
|
||
|
||
```typescript
|
||
type SSEFrame = {
|
||
event?: string
|
||
id?: string // Used as sequence number for Last-Event-ID
|
||
data?: string
|
||
}
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
Frames are double-newline delimited. Leading space after `:` is stripped per SSE spec. Comments (`:keepalive`) are ignored. Sequence numbers are tracked via `id` field.
|
||
|
||
**Exported for testing:** `parseSSEFrames(buffer: string): { frames: SSEFrame[]; remaining: string }`
|
||
|
||
**Sequence number carryover:** On reconnect, sends `Last-Event-ID` or `from_sequence_num` query param so the server resumes from where the old stream left off.
|
||
|
||
### SerialBatchEventUploader (`cli/transports/SerialBatchEventUploader.ts`)
|
||
|
||
```typescript
|
||
type SerialBatchEventUploaderConfig<T> = {
|
||
maxBatchSize: number // Max items per POST
|
||
maxBatchBytes?: number // Max serialized bytes per POST
|
||
maxQueueSize: number // Max pending items before enqueue() blocks
|
||
send: (batch: T[]) => Promise<void> // The actual HTTP call
|
||
baseDelayMs: number
|
||
maxDelayMs: number
|
||
jitterMs: number
|
||
maxConsecutiveFailures?: number // After N failures, drop batch and advance
|
||
onBatchDropped?: (batchSize, failures) => void
|
||
}
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
**`class RetryableError extends Error`**: Throw from `config.send()` to override exponential backoff with server-supplied `retryAfterMs` (e.g., for 429 responses).
|
||
|
||
**Backpressure:** `enqueue()` blocks when `maxQueueSize` is reached.
|
||
|
||
### WorkerStateUploader (`cli/transports/WorkerStateUploader.ts`)
|
||
|
||
Coalescing uploader for `PUT /worker` (session state + metadata).
|
||
|
||
- At most 1 in-flight PUT + 1 pending patch (never grows beyond 2 slots).
|
||
- Coalescing rules:
|
||
- Top-level keys: last value wins.
|
||
- `external_metadata` / `internal_metadata`: RFC 7396 merge (null values preserved for server-side delete).
|
||
|
||
### CCRClient (`cli/transports/ccrClient.ts`)
|
||
|
||
The CCR v2 write-side client.
|
||
|
||
**Configuration:**
|
||
```typescript
|
||
DEFAULT_HEARTBEAT_INTERVAL_MS = 20_000 // Server TTL: 60s
|
||
STREAM_EVENT_FLUSH_INTERVAL_MS = 100 // text_delta coalescing window
|
||
MAX_CONSECUTIVE_AUTH_FAILURES = 10 // ~200s at 20s heartbeat
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
**`class CCRInitError extends Error`**: Carries `reason: CCRInitFailReason`:
|
||
- `'no_auth_headers'`
|
||
- `'missing_epoch'`
|
||
- `'worker_register_failed'`
|
||
|
||
**Epoch mismatch (409 response)**: Triggers `onEpochMismatch()` callback, which closes CCRClient and SSETransport and fires `onCloseCb(4090)`.
|
||
|
||
**text_delta coalescing:** `stream_event` messages with `content_block_delta` / `text_delta` are accumulated in a per-message-ID buffer for `100ms`. Each emitted event is a complete self-contained snapshot of the text so far.
|
||
|
||
### Transport Selection (`cli/transports/transportUtils.ts`)
|
||
|
||
```typescript
|
||
getTransportForUrl(url, headers, sessionId, refreshHeaders): Transport
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
Priority:
|
||
1. `SSETransport` — when `CLAUDE_CODE_USE_CCR_V2` env is truthy
|
||
2. `HybridTransport` — when URL is `ws(s)://` AND `CLAUDE_CODE_POST_FOR_SESSION_INGRESS_V2` env is truthy
|
||
3. `WebSocketTransport` — default for `ws(s)://`
|
||
4. Throws for unsupported protocols

## 10. Message Protocol (bridgeMessaging.ts)
|
||
|
||
**File:** `bridge/bridgeMessaging.ts`
|
||
|
||
Pure functions shared by both V1 (`initBridgeCore`) and V2 (`initEnvLessBridgeCore`).
|
||
|
||
### Type Guards
|
||
|
||
#### `isSDKMessage(value: unknown): value is SDKMessage`
|
||
Checks for non-null object with string `type` field.
|
||
|
||
#### `isSDKControlResponse(value: unknown): value is SDKControlResponse`
|
||
Checks `type === 'control_response'` and has `'response'` field.
|
||
|
||
#### `isSDKControlRequest(value: unknown): value is SDKControlRequest`
|
||
Checks `type === 'control_request'`, has `'request_id'` and `'request'` fields.
|
||
|
||
#### `isEligibleBridgeMessage(m: Message): boolean`
|
||
|
||
Returns true for messages that should be forwarded to the bridge transport:
|
||
- `type === 'user'` (non-virtual)
|
||
- `type === 'assistant'` (non-virtual)
|
||
- `type === 'system'` with `subtype === 'local_command'`
|
||
|
||
#### `extractTitleText(m: Message): string | undefined`
|
||
|
||
Extracts title-worthy text from a user message. Filters out:
|
||
- Non-user messages
|
||
- `isMeta` messages
|
||
- Tool result messages
|
||
- Compact summary messages
|
||
- Non-human origins (`origin.kind !== 'human'`)
|
||
- Pure display-tag content (stripped via `stripDisplayTagsAllowEmpty`)
|
||
|
||
### `handleIngressMessage(data, recentPostedUUIDs, recentInboundUUIDs, onInboundMessage, onPermissionResponse?, onControlRequest?): void`
|
||
|
||
Parses and routes an ingress WebSocket message:
|
||
1. Parses JSON, normalizes control message keys.
|
||
2. Checks for `control_response` → calls `onPermissionResponse`.
|
||
3. Checks for `control_request` → calls `onControlRequest`.
|
||
4. Validates it's an `SDKMessage`.
|
||
5. Echo dedup: skips if UUID in `recentPostedUUIDs`.
|
||
6. Re-delivery dedup: skips if UUID in `recentInboundUUIDs`.
|
||
7. Only forwards `type === 'user'` messages to `onInboundMessage`.
|
||
8. All other message types are logged and ignored.
|
||
|
||
### Server Control Request Handling
|
||
|
||
`handleServerControlRequest(request, handlers): void`
|
||
|
||
Processes server-sent `control_request` messages. Must respond promptly (server kills WS after ~10-14s timeout).
|
||
|
||
**Supported subtypes:**
|
||
|
||
| Subtype | Behavior |
|
||
|---------|----------|
|
||
| `initialize` | Responds with `{ commands: [], output_style: 'normal', available_output_styles: ['normal'], models: [], account: {}, pid: process.pid }` |
|
||
| `set_model` | Calls `onSetModel(request.request.model)`, responds success |
|
||
| `set_max_thinking_tokens` | Calls `onSetMaxThinkingTokens(maxTokens)`, responds success |
|
||
| `set_permission_mode` | Calls `onSetPermissionMode(mode)`, responds success or error |
|
||
| `interrupt` | Calls `onInterrupt()`, responds success |
|
||
| unknown | Responds with error: "REPL bridge does not handle control_request subtype: ..." |
|
||
|
||
**Outbound-only mode**: All mutable requests respond with error `'This session is outbound-only...'`. `initialize` still responds success.
|
||
|
||
**Response envelope:**
|
||
```json
|
||
{
|
||
"type": "control_response",
|
||
"response": {
|
||
"subtype": "success" | "error",
|
||
"request_id": "<id>",
|
||
...
|
||
},
|
||
"session_id": "<sessionId>"
|
||
}
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
### `makeResultMessage(sessionId: string): SDKResultSuccess`
|
||
|
||
Builds a minimal result message for session archival:
|
||
```json
|
||
{
|
||
"type": "result",
|
||
"subtype": "success",
|
||
"duration_ms": 0,
|
||
"duration_api_ms": 0,
|
||
"is_error": false,
|
||
"num_turns": 0,
|
||
"result": "",
|
||
"stop_reason": null,
|
||
"total_cost_usd": 0,
|
||
"usage": {...},
|
||
"modelUsage": {},
|
||
"permission_denials": [],
|
||
"session_id": "<sessionId>",
|
||
"uuid": "<randomUUID>"
|
||
}
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
### `class BoundedUUIDSet`
|
||
|
||
FIFO-bounded ring buffer for UUID deduplication. O(capacity) memory.
|
||
|
||
```typescript
|
||
class BoundedUUIDSet {
|
||
constructor(capacity: number)
|
||
add(uuid: string): void // Evicts oldest when at capacity
|
||
has(uuid: string): boolean
|
||
clear(): void
|
||
}
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
Used for:
|
||
- `recentPostedUUIDs` — echo suppression (messages we sent reflected back)
|
||
- `recentInboundUUIDs` — re-delivery dedup (server replays history after transport swap)

## 11. JWT Authentication (jwtUtils.ts)
|
||
|
||
**File:** `bridge/jwtUtils.ts`
|
||
|
||
### `decodeJwtPayload(token: string): unknown | null`
|
||
|
||
Decodes JWT payload segment without signature verification. Strips `sk-ant-si-` prefix if present. Returns parsed JSON or `null` on malformed input.
|
||
|
||
### `decodeJwtExpiry(token: string): number | null`
|
||
|
||
Extracts the `exp` Unix seconds claim from a JWT without verifying the signature. Returns `null` if unparseable.
|
||
|
||
### `createTokenRefreshScheduler(opts): { schedule, scheduleFromExpiresIn, cancel, cancelAll }`
|
||
|
||
**Options:**
|
||
```typescript
|
||
{
|
||
getAccessToken: () => string | undefined | Promise<string | undefined>
|
||
onRefresh: (sessionId: string, oauthToken: string) => void
|
||
label: string
|
||
refreshBufferMs?: number // Default: TOKEN_REFRESH_BUFFER_MS = 5 min
|
||
}
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
**Constants:**
|
||
```typescript
|
||
TOKEN_REFRESH_BUFFER_MS = 5 * 60 * 1000 // 5 minutes before expiry
|
||
FALLBACK_REFRESH_INTERVAL_MS = 30 * 60 * 1000 // 30 minutes (fallback)
|
||
MAX_REFRESH_FAILURES = 3
|
||
REFRESH_RETRY_DELAY_MS = 60_000 // 1 minute
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
**Methods:**
|
||
|
||
`schedule(sessionId, token)`: Decodes `exp` from JWT, schedules refresh `(exp × 1000 - now - refreshBufferMs)` ms from now. If token has no decodable `exp` (e.g., OAuth token), preserves existing timer.
|
||
|
||
`scheduleFromExpiresIn(sessionId, expiresInSeconds)`: Schedules refresh using explicit TTL. Clamp to 30s floor: `max(expiresInSeconds × 1000 - refreshBufferMs, 30_000)`.
|
||
|
||
`cancel(sessionId)`: Clears timer, bumps generation to invalidate in-flight refreshes.
|
||
|
||
`cancelAll()`: Clears all timers and failure counters.
|
||
|
||
**Generation tracking:** Each session has a monotonic generation counter. `doRefresh()` checks that the generation hasn't changed before scheduling follow-up timers. This prevents orphaned timers when a session is cancelled while a refresh is in flight.
|
||
|
||
**Follow-up refresh:** After each successful refresh, schedules `FALLBACK_REFRESH_INTERVAL_MS` (30 min) follow-up to handle long-running sessions that outlast the first refresh window.

## 12. Session ID Compatibility (sessionIdCompat.ts)
|
||
|
||
**File:** `bridge/sessionIdCompat.ts`
|
||
|
||
Handles the V2 compat layer's `cse_*` ↔ `session_*` ID translation.
|
||
|
||
**Problem:** CCR V2 infra uses `cse_*` prefix internally; the compat gateway and client-facing API (`/v1/sessions`) expect `session_*`. Same UUID, different prefix.
|
||
|
||
### Exports
|
||
|
||
#### `setCseShimGate(gate: () => boolean): void`
|
||
|
||
Registers the GrowthBook gate `isCseShimEnabled`. Called from bridge init code that already imports `bridgeEnabled.ts`. The SDK bundle never calls this, so the shim defaults to active.
|
||
|
||
#### `toCompatSessionId(id: string): string`
|
||
|
||
Re-tags `cse_*` → `session_*` for compat API calls (`/v1/sessions/{id}`, `/archive`, `/events`). No-op for IDs that aren't `cse_*`. No-op when shim gate is off.
|
||
|
||
```
|
||
"cse_abc123" → "session_abc123"
|
||
"session_abc123" → "session_abc123" (no-op)
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
#### `toInfraSessionId(id: string): string`
|
||
|
||
Inverse: re-tags `session_*` → `cse_*` for infrastructure calls (`/bridge/reconnect`). No-op for IDs that aren't `session_*`.
|
||
|
||
```
|
||
"session_abc123" → "cse_abc123"
|
||
"cse_abc123" → "cse_abc123" (no-op)
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
---
|
||
|
||
## 13. Work Secrets & CCR v2 Registration (workSecret.ts)
|
||
|
||
**File:** `bridge/workSecret.ts`
|
||
|
||
### `decodeWorkSecret(secret: string): WorkSecret`
|
||
|
||
Decodes base64url-encoded work secret JSON. Validates:
|
||
- Must be a version-1 secret.
|
||
- `session_ingress_token` must be a non-empty string.
|
||
- `api_base_url` must be a string.
|
||
|
||
### `buildSdkUrl(apiBaseUrl: string, sessionId: string): string`
|
||
|
||
Builds V1 WebSocket URL:
|
||
- Localhost: `ws://host/v2/session_ingress/ws/{sessionId}` (direct to session-ingress)
|
||
- Production: `wss://host/v1/session_ingress/ws/{sessionId}` (Envoy rewrites `/v1/` → `/v2/`)
|
||
|
||
### `sameSessionId(a: string, b: string): boolean`
|
||
|
||
Compares two session IDs regardless of prefix (`cse_` vs `session_`). Compares the UUID body (everything after the last `_`). Requires body length ≥ 4 to avoid false matches on malformed IDs.
|
||
|
||
### `buildCCRv2SdkUrl(apiBaseUrl: string, sessionId: string): string`
|
||
|
||
Builds V2 HTTP(S) session URL: `{apiBaseUrl}/v1/code/sessions/{sessionId}`
|
||
|
||
### `registerWorker(sessionUrl: string, accessToken: string): Promise<number>`
|
||
|
||
`POST {sessionUrl}/worker/register` to register as the CCR worker. Returns `worker_epoch`. The epoch is serialized as `int64` which may be returned as a string by protojson — handles both `string` and `number` forms.

## 14. Bridge Pointer: Crash Recovery (bridgePointer.ts)
|
||
|
||
**File:** `bridge/bridgePointer.ts`
|
||
|
||
### Purpose
|
||
|
||
Crash-recovery pointer written after session creation, refreshed periodically, cleared on clean shutdown. On next startup, `claude remote-control` detects stale pointers and offers to resume.
|
||
|
||
### Constants
|
||
|
||
```typescript
|
||
BRIDGE_POINTER_TTL_MS = 4 * 60 * 60 * 1000 // 4 hours (matches Redis BRIDGE_LAST_POLL_TTL)
|
||
MAX_WORKTREE_FANOUT = 50
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
### BridgePointer Schema
|
||
|
||
```typescript
|
||
type BridgePointer = {
|
||
sessionId: string
|
||
environmentId: string
|
||
source: 'standalone' | 'repl'
|
||
}
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
**File location:** `{projectsDir}/{sanitizedDir}/bridge-pointer.json`
|
||
|
||
### Exports
|
||
|
||
#### `getBridgePointerPath(dir: string): string`
|
||
|
||
Returns the absolute path to the bridge pointer file for a given working directory.
|
||
|
||
#### `writeBridgePointer(dir, pointer): Promise<void>`
|
||
|
||
Writes pointer atomically. Also used to refresh mtime (same-content writes). Best-effort — logs and swallows errors.
|
||
|
||
#### `readBridgePointer(dir): Promise<(BridgePointer & { ageMs: number }) | null>`
|
||
|
||
Reads the pointer. Returns `null` if:
|
||
- File does not exist
|
||
- JSON is malformed
|
||
- Schema validation fails
|
||
- `mtime` is more than 4 hours ago (stale)
|
||
|
||
Stale/invalid pointers are automatically deleted.
|
||
|
||
#### `readBridgePointerAcrossWorktrees(dir): Promise<{ pointer, dir } | null>`
|
||
|
||
Worktree-aware read for `--continue`. Fast-path checks the given dir first. If not found, fans out to git worktree siblings (via `getWorktreePathsPortable()`) in parallel (capped at 50). Returns the freshest pointer and its directory.
|
||
|
||
#### `clearBridgePointer(dir): Promise<void>`
|
||
|
||
Deletes the pointer file. Idempotent (ENOENT is expected on clean shutdown).

## 16. Inbound Messages & Attachments
|
||
|
||
### inboundAttachments.ts
|
||
|
||
Resolves `file_uuid` attachments from inbound bridge user messages.
|
||
|
||
**Flow:**
|
||
1. Web composer uploads via `/api/{org}/upload` (cookie-auth).
|
||
2. Bridge receives `file_attachments: [{ file_uuid, file_name }]` on the user message.
|
||
3. `resolveInboundAttachments()` fetches each file via `GET /api/oauth/files/{uuid}/content`.
|
||
4. Downloads to `~/.claude/uploads/{sessionId}/{uuid-prefix}-{sanitizedName}`.
|
||
5. Returns `@"path"` prefix string to prepend to message content.
|
||
|
||
**`DOWNLOAD_TIMEOUT_MS = 30_000`**
|
||
|
||
**File path sanitization:** `sanitizeFileName()` strips path components and replaces non-alphanumeric chars except `._-` with `_`.
|
||
|
||
**Prefix format:** 8 chars from `file_uuid` (or random UUID), e.g. `@"abc12345-filename.pdf" `.
|
||
|
||
**Exports:**
|
||
```typescript
|
||
extractInboundAttachments(msg: unknown): InboundAttachment[]
|
||
resolveInboundAttachments(attachments: InboundAttachment[]): Promise<string>
|
||
prependPathRefs(
|
||
content: string | Array<ContentBlockParam>,
|
||
prefix: string,
|
||
): string | Array<ContentBlockParam>
|
||
resolveAndPrepend(
|
||
msg: unknown,
|
||
content: string | Array<ContentBlockParam>,
|
||
): Promise<string | Array<ContentBlockParam>>
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
`prependPathRefs()` targets the **last** text block in a content array (because `processUserInputBase` reads the last block).
|
||
|
||
### inboundMessages.ts
|
||
|
||
**`extractInboundMessageFields(msg: SDKMessage): { content, uuid } | undefined`**
|
||
|
||
Extracts content and UUID from a user message. Normalizes image blocks:
|
||
- Converts camelCase `mediaType` → `media_type` (mobile app compatibility fix for `mobile-apps#5825`)
|
||
- Detects missing `media_type` via `detectImageFormatFromBase64()`
|
||
|
||
**`normalizeImageBlocks(blocks: ContentBlockParam[]): ContentBlockParam[]`**
|
||
|
||
Fast-path: returns original reference if no malformed blocks. Only allocates on the fix-needed path.

## 20. CLI Framework
|
||
|
||
### cli/exit.ts
|
||
|
||
```typescript
|
||
cliError(msg?: string): never // stderr + process.exit(1)
|
||
cliOk(msg?: string): never // stdout + process.exit(0)
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
Centralized CLI exit helpers. `cliError` uses `console.error`; `cliOk` uses `process.stdout.write`. The `never` return type allows TypeScript to narrow control flow at call sites.
|
||
|
||
### cli/ndjsonSafeStringify.ts
|
||
|
||
```typescript
|
||
ndjsonSafeStringify(value: unknown): string
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
JSON serializer that escapes `U+2028` (LINE SEPARATOR) and `U+2029` (PARAGRAPH SEPARATOR) as `\u2028`/`\u2029`. These are valid line terminators in JavaScript (ECMA-262 §11.3) and would break line-splitting NDJSON receivers. The escaped form is still valid JSON.

## 26. WebSocket & SSE Protocol Reference
|
||
|
||
### Session-Ingress WebSocket Protocol
|
||
|
||
**URL:** `wss://api.anthropic.com/v1/session_ingress/ws/{sessionId}`
|
||
|
||
**V1 read/write:** Messages in both directions are NDJSON (`StdoutMessage` / `StdinMessage`).
|
||
|
||
**Permanent close codes (client stops retrying):**
|
||
- `1002` — protocol error
|
||
- `4001` — session expired/not found
|
||
- `4003` — unauthorized
|
||
|
||
**Keep-alive frame:** `{"type":"keep_alive"}` — sent by client at `DEFAULT_KEEPALIVE_INTERVAL` (5 min).
|
||
|
||
**Ping/pong:** Client sends ping every 10s, expects pong within 10s. Connection recycled on pong timeout.
|
||
|
||
### SSE Event Format
|
||
|
||
```
|
||
event: sdk_event
|
||
id: <sequence_number>
|
||
data: <json_payload>
|
||
|
||
:keepalive
|
||
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
- `id` field: monotonic sequence number used for resume (`Last-Event-ID`)
|
||
- `event` field: event type (`sdk_event`, `keep_alive`, etc.)
|
||
- `data` field: JSON object with `event_id` and `payload`
|
||
|
||
### Control Message Protocol
|
||
|
||
**SDKControlRequest** (server → client):
|
||
```json
|
||
{
|
||
"type": "control_request",
|
||
"request_id": "req_abc",
|
||
"request": {
|
||
"subtype": "initialize" | "set_model" | "set_max_thinking_tokens" | "set_permission_mode" | "interrupt" | "can_use_tool",
|
||
...subtype-specific fields...
|
||
}
|
||
}
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
**SDKControlResponse** (client → server):
|
||
```json
|
||
{
|
||
"type": "control_response",
|
||
"session_id": "session_abc",
|
||
"response": {
|
||
"subtype": "success" | "error",
|
||
"request_id": "req_abc",
|
||
...response payload...
|
||
}
|
||
}
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
**SDKControlCancelRequest** (server → client):
|
||
```json
|
||
{
|
||
"type": "control_cancel_request",
|
||
"request_id": "req_abc"
|
||
}
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
### Permission Request Flow
|
||
|
||
1. Child CLI emits `control_request` with `subtype: 'can_use_tool'` on stdout.
|
||
2. Bridge receives it via `onPermissionRequest` callback.
|
||
3. Bridge forwards to server via `POST /v1/sessions/{id}/events` (permission response event).
|
||
4. Claude.ai displays approval dialog.
|
||
5. User approves/denies.
|
||
6. Server sends `control_response` back through the WebSocket.
|
||
7. Bridge calls `onPermissionResponse` callback.
|
||
8. Child CLI receives the decision on stdin and proceeds.
|
||
|
||
**Permission response payload:**
|
||
```json
|
||
{
|
||
"behavior": "allow" | "deny",
|
||
"updatedInput": {...}, // Optional: modified tool input
|
||
"updatedPermissions": [...], // Optional: new permission rules
|
||
"message": "..." // Optional: deny message
|
||
}
|
||
```
|
||
|
||
### NDJSON Safety
|
||
|
||
All NDJSON-format messages (used in child process stdio) must escape `U+2028` and `U+2029` as `\u2028`/`\u2029` (see `ndjsonSafeStringify`). These are valid JSON but are JavaScript line terminators that can break line-splitting receivers.
